1 Publication Statistics
• 708 publications in Thomson-Reuters Web of Science
• Google scholar citations February 7, 2016: 22096 (since 2011: 6691)
• i10 index: total 284 (since 2011: 151)
• Hirsch index: 75 (since 2011: 39)

2 Peer-Reviewed Reports of Original Findings
2.1 Copenhagen 1971-73

2.2 New York 1973-76
2.3 Copenhagen 1976-86
2.4 Montreal 1986-94
2.5 Aarhus 1994-2008
2.6 Copenhagen 2009-
